What is a bit (b)?
A bit (b) is the smallest unit of digital information. It can only take two values: 0 or 1. Bits are the building blocks of all computer operations, whether it’s processing a word document or transmitting an email.
What is a gigabyte (GB)?
A gigabyte (GB) is a much larger unit of storage capacity. In computing, 1 gigabyte equals 8 589 934 592 bits. Gigabytes are commonly used to measure file sizes, storage capacity of hard drives, and cloud services.
Conversion formula
To convert from bits to gigabytes, you use this simple equation:
Gigabyte (GB) = Bit (b) ÷ 8 589 934 592
Example:17 179 869 184 b ÷ 8 589 934 592 = 2 GB
This formula allows fast calculation, but when the numbers get huge, an online calculator is far more practical.

Do you know?
-
In the earliest days of computing, storing a single bit of data required vacuum tubes or magnetic cores — devices far larger than your smartphone. Today, billions of bits can fit on a tiny chip smaller than your fingernail.
-
The size of a single HD movie averages about 10–15 GB, which equals more than 85 billion bits working together to deliver smooth video playback.
-
In 2012, scientists at CERN recorded particle collisions at the Large Hadron Collider. The detectors produced around 15 petabytes per year, equal to more than 128 000 trillion bits.
How Bits Powered the Streaming Era
Long before streaming became a household word, bits and gigabytes quietly shaped the way content reached audiences. In the early 2000s, video rental stores were still common. But as broadband speeds improved, companies like Netflix saw the potential to move entire libraries online.
The challenge was enormous: converting billions of bits from compressed video files into gigabytes of storage that servers could handle, and then back into bits again as streams reached viewers’ devices. In 2007, when Netflix launched its first streaming service, its catalog used several terabytes of storage — equal to trillions of bits.
Fast forward to today, and Netflix consumes more than 15% of global internet bandwidth at peak times. That statistic is only possible because of precise management of storage conversions. Every movie and episode stored in gigabytes translates into billions of bits flowing through networks every second.
The story of streaming shows how the bit to gigabyte relationship doesn’t just live in textbooks — it drives modern entertainment, from your favorite shows to live sports events watched by millions at once.
